These are the connections among the Twitter users who recently tweeted the word ford foundation OR fordfoundation when queried on February 1, 2012, scaled by numbers of followers (with outliers thresholded). Connections created when users reply, mention or follow one another. The data set starts on 1/25/2012 23:20 and ends on 2/1/2012 16:12 UTC. Green lines are "follows" relationships, blue lines are "reply" or "mentions" relationships.

 

Layout created with the "Group Layout" feature of NodeXL which tiles bounded regions for each cluster. Clusters calculated by the Clauset-Newman-Moore algorithm are also encoded by color.

Graph Metric: Value

Graph Type: Directed

Vertices: 106

Unique Edges: 121

Edges With Duplicates: 108

Total Edges: 229

Self-Loops: 62

Connected Components: 53

Single-Vertex Connected Components: 45

Maximum Vertices in a Connected Component: 39

Maximum Edges in a Connected Component: 121

Maximum Geodesic Distance (Diameter): 6

Average Geodesic Distance: 2.242092

Graph Density: 0.009883199

Modularity: 0.387454
